American Film Institute Lifetime Achievement Award
Year
Winner
1973
John Ford
1974
James Cagney
1975
Orson Welles
1976
William Wyler
1977
Bette Davis
1978
Henry Fonda
1979
Alfred Hitchcock
1980
James Stewart
1981
Fred Astaire
1982
Frank Capra
1983
John Huston
1984
Lillian Gish
1985
Gene Kelly
1986
Billy Wilder
1987
Barbara Stanwyck
1988
Jack Lemmon
1989
Gregory Peck
1990
Sir David Lean
1991
Kirk Douglas
1992
Sidney Poitier
1993
Elizabeth Taylor
1994
Jack Nicholson
1995
Steven Spielberg
1996
Clint Eastwood
1997
Martin Scorsese
1998
Robert Wise
1999
Dustin Hoffman
2000
Harrison Ford
2001
Barbra Streisand
2002
Tom Hanks
2003
Robert De Niro
2004
Meryl Streep
2005
George Lucas
2006
Sean Connery
2007
Al Pacino
2008
Warren Beatty
2009
Michael Douglas
Source: American Film Institute.
